Types of ADHD Medications
ADHD medications primarily fall into two classifications: stimulant medications and non-stimulant medications. Stimulant medications are usually thought about the first line of treatment. Below is an in-depth contrast of these 2 types:
Table 1: Comparison of Stimulant and Non-Stimulant MedicationsType of MedicationExamplesSystem of ActionTypical Side EffectsStimulantMethylphenidate (Ritalin)Increases dopamine and norepinephrineSleeping disorders, decreased cravingsAmphetamine (Adderall)Increases dopamine and norepinephrineStress and anxiety, increased heart rateNon-StimulantAtomoxetine (Strattera)Selectively hinders norepinephrine reuptakeTiredness, queasinessGuanfacine (Intuniv)Alpha-2 adrenergic agonistDrowsiness, dry mouthStimulant Medications
Stimulant medications work by increasing the levels of neurotransmitters in the brain, especially dopamine and norepinephrine. They are extensively considered to be effective, with about 70-80% of individuals experiencing significant sign relief after starting treatment. Examples consist of:
Methylphenidate: Available in various kinds, including short-acting (Ritalin) and long-acting (Concerta).Amphetamine: Typically readily available as Adderall or its extended-release version, Adderall XR.Non-Stimulant Medications
Non-stimulant medications tend to have a slower beginning of action and may be preferred for people who do not react well to stimulants or experience unwanted side impacts. They include:
Atomoxetine (Strattera): A selective norepinephrine reuptake inhibitor.Guanfacine (Intuniv): Used for ADHD In Adults Treatments and has sedative residential or commercial properties, which can aid with co-occurring conditions like anxiety.Effectiveness of ADHD Pills
ADHD medications can considerably boost an individual's quality of life. Research studies have shown that these medications can cause improvements in attention span, impulse control, and total functioning. According to a meta-analysis published in the Journal of the American Academy of Child and Adolescent Psychiatry, stimulant medications enhance ADHD symptoms in approximately 75% of kids and teenagers.

While ADHD medications can be effective, they are not without their disadvantages. Side impacts can vary from mild to serious, and some individuals might experience them more extremely than others.
Common Side Effects of StimulantsInsomniaDecreased hungerIncreased heart rateStress and anxiety or anxiousnessCommon Side Effects of Non-StimulantsSleepinessTirednessNauseaReduced sex driveSerious Side Effects
While rare, some individuals might experience severe side results, including heart issues or serious state of mind modifications. It is important to consult a healthcare supplier if any concerning signs emerge.

Regularly Asked Questions (FAQs)Q1: Are ADHD medications addictive?
While stimulant medications are considered illegal drugs due to their potential for abuse, when utilized as recommended under the supervision of a healthcare service provider, they are generally safe and reliable. Non-stimulant medications are ruled out addictive.
Q2: How long does it consider ADHD medications to start working?
Stimulant medications frequently start working within 30 to 60 minutes, while non-stimulants might take a number of days or weeks to show their complete results.
